While the Major Arcana are the flames, the Minor Arcana are the fuel, the smoke, the spark, and the ash.

Unlike traditional tarots that use water, earth, air, and fire as minor arcana suits, Cavolo’s Tarot del Fuego performs a totalizing allegory: all cards are fire.
